Output bf75c3ebe815c2460d66b8bb4705192bacd7b104d6e53c854a9d60a11ca5d653:2

value
895822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9c0543750d0bb3f8c032f4928567a7e33172f57 OP_EQUAL
address
3JdBLHPhCKvXWsiQxT3Tvw1akMD38DepAY
transaction
bf75c3ebe815c2460d66b8bb4705192bacd7b104d6e53c854a9d60a11ca5d653
spent
true